What types of immigration cases do attorneys in South Dos Palos typically handle for the local agricultural community?
Immigration attorneys in South Dos Palos frequently assist agricultural workers with H-2A temporary agricultural visas, U visas for victims of crimes occurring in local farming areas, and family-based petitions for workers' relatives. Given the city's location in California's Central Valley, many attorneys have specific experience with labor certifications and permanent residency applications tied to agricultural employment, which is crucial for the local economy.

Are there specific immigration consequences for minor offenses under Merced County law that I should discuss with a South Dos Palos attorney?
Yes, even minor offenses like driving without a license or petty theft handled by the Merced County Superior Court can have serious immigration consequences, including deportation or denial of future visa applications. A South Dos Palos immigration attorney can help negotiate plea agreements that minimize immigration impacts and are familiar with how local law enforcement and courts in Merced County interact with federal immigration authorities.
